**Position Summary**:
The Product Stewardship Specialist role is based at Infineum’s Singapore Office in the Keppel Bay Tower. However, Infineum operates a flexible working policy, such that location can be split between the office and home-working if preferred.
**Key Responsibilities**:

- Authoring of SDS and labels to support R&D and commercial activities in the AP region
- Management of supplier's SDS to enable safe use of third-party materials by the company
- Leadership of regulatory reviews for new formulated product commercialisations
- Resolution of internal and external customer enquiries
- Submission of regulatory reporting to national authorities
- Support for product stewardship projects such as management of change

**Key Requirements**:

- Bachelor's degree in Chemistry or a related scientific discipline (or equivalent work experience)
- Awareness of Hazardous Chemical Classifications and chemical regulation
- Attention to detail with an ability to understand the interconnectivity of data
- Familiarity working with large databases and good IT literacy
- Ability to manage own workload priorities and take initiative
- The skills required to work effectively in a multidisciplinary team
- A customer centric approach and strong communication skills
